I installed a couple safes in my old house. The main one was a jeweler’s safe, which was installed in a secret room that was hidden behind a section of wall paneling that opened. After opening the panel, you had to open a locked (and alarmed) steel door to get access to the room that the safe was in. The safe did have a fire rating on it but I added additional mineral wool surrounding it on all sides except the front; it might have gotten warm in a fire but the fire would be out before that safe was damaged. Nobody had the slightest idea that that safe was in the house unless I told them about it.
It was neither cheap nor easy to do, but I was a general contractor and could do pretty much anything that I wanted to.
